description Season for Peak Fees: 03/01 to 11/30 McGrath State Beach is one of the best bird-watching areas in California, with the lush riverbanks of the Santa Clara River and sand dunes along the shore. More than 200,000 species of birds can be found in the area. A nature trail leads to the Santa Clara Estuary Natural Preserve. Two miles of beach provide surfing and fishing opportunities, however, swimmers are urged to use caution because of strong currents and riptides. The park offers campsites by the beach. drivingDirection The beach is five miles south of Ventura off Highway 101 via HarborBoulevard.

importantInformation Discount Pass must be presented at the time of check in. Your DMV Disabled Placard/License Plate does not automatically give you a discount on your campsite. You will need to obtain a CA State park-issued Disabled Discount Pass (DDP) or Distinguished Veterans Pass (DVP). Rodent Warning Park visitors are advised the park is experiencing an increase in the rodent population such as ground squirrels this year. Ground squirrels can damage property and equipment. While we strive to control rodent populations at this campground park visitors who occupy campsites must take precaution to protect their food and equipment. California State Parks is not responsible for damage to personal property. Beach access at McGrath State Beach is limited from the campground due to flooding and nesting habitat protection. There is no easy access. To get to the beach, campers will have to walk approximately 0.5 mile or more to get around the inland lagoon. Fees include entry for 1 vehicle and 1 legally towed vehicle or trailer, additional vehicles will be charged per night at the park. Although your site may hold 2 or more vehicles, your reservation only covers 1 vehicle (except for group or specialty sites). A maximum of three vehicles (including towed vehicles) are allowed per campsite.
